Personal data Albert Geerts Dollebotter 


Household of Albert Geerts Dollebotter

He is married to Margje Bertelds Boxen.

Permission for the marriage has been obtained in Beulake on December 23, 1708.Source 1


Child(ren):

  1. Berteld Alberts Boxem  ± 1715-1803 
  2. Jacob Alberts Boxen  ± 1715-???? 
  3. Geertjen Alberts Dolbotter  ± 1720-1774 


Notes about Albert Geerts Dollebotter

1726 vuurstedengeld Wanneperveen, Schutsloot
1734 1000e penning, Wanneperveen
1738 1000e penning, Wanneperveen
1751 vuurstedengeld Wanneperveen, Schutsloot

VT48: Schutsloot 1671
Huisgezin: Albert Geerts en huisvrouw Merrigjen Bertels.
Knechten en meiden: Hendrikjen Jans.
